The popular Lebanese franchise "amar restaurant" has opened its newest branch in downtown Beirut-the amar cafe. The new restaurant was completed by interior architect gregory gatserelia, serving modern Lebanese cuisine in a high-end, multi-sensory decoration, full of artistic flavor and ambient lighting. Combining the different elements of the space is a fascinating installation by the Italian artist Jacopo Foggini, which seems to float on the ceiling of the restaurant. 

amar cafe is located in the center of Beirut

gatserelia's design of the amar cafe is far from the traditional environment. On the contrary, this restaurant expresses a modern experience by combining food and hookah, the two cultural pillars of Lebanese society’s tradition. To evoke this unique cultural fusion, Foggini shaped his installation into a cloud of smoke that undulates indoors. 'Smog brings people together to share food and celebrate life. [jacopo] A great polycarbonate installation was installed on the ceiling to represent this concept," explained the interior architect. You can view the works of foggini and gatserelia here.
